December 8, 2002. I had just gotten my mail order notice and found out that I was going to be attending the Cincy shows on the 2003 February Tour. Earlier that week, my friend gave me his ticket to Mountain Stage (in Charleston, WV) since he was moving to Columbus, OH. We loaded up the van that afternoon and headed east on I-64 to Charleston.

When we arrived, we saw more Phishheads and followed them to the auditorium. After sitting through a few acts, including Derek Trucks, Mike and Leo came out and played a 1/2 hour long set. After the show was over and people were leaving their seats, my friends and I notice nobody was guarding the door to get backstage. My friend Kuehne turns to me and says, "Go on Goose".

Hesitating, I lead my group of 6 friends through the door and there he is. 3 girls were getting Mike's autograph when I wandered up to him. I happened to have my Billy Breathes cover just in case I met him. While he was signing my cover, I gave the bass a quick touch.

He was signing autographs for all my friends and kinda got lost in what he was signing for who. He ended up with a piece of paper he had signed and nobody was claiming it. He got a huge smile on his face and jokingly said, "$10.00" while waving the autograph. He gave it to my friend and finished signing autographs.

We exited the venue and told everybody we saw the news. We heard everything from "Fucking A" to "You're full of shit". It might have been one of the coolest days of my life.
